What is CSS3?

Last updated on 9 January 2023
M
Tech Enthusiast working as a Research Analyst at TechPragna. Curious about learning... Tech Enthusiast working as a Research Analyst at TechPragna. Curious about learning more about Data Science and Big-Data Hadoop.

Introduction to CSS3

Flowing Templates (CSS) is a language that is utilized to show the look, style, and organization of a report written in any markup language. In basic words, it is utilized to style and arrange the format of Pages. CSS3 is the most recent variant of a prior CSS rendition, CSS2.

A massive change in CSS3 in contrast with CSS2 is the presentation of modules. The advantage of this usefulness is that it permits the determination to be settled and acknowledged quicker, as fragments are finished and acknowledged in segments. Additionally, this permits the program to help sections of the particular.

A portion of the vital modules of CSS3 are:

  • Box model

  • Picture esteems and supplanted content

  • Text impacts

  • Selectors

  • Foundations and lines

  • Movements

  • UI (UI)

  • Numerous segment designs

  • 2D/3D changes

  • Highlights of CSS3

The highlights of the CSS3 are as per the following:

1. Selectors

Selectors permit the fashioner to choose on additional exact levels of the website page. They are underlying pseudo-classes that perform fractional matches to assist match with unending ascribing values. New selectors focus on a pseudo-class to style the components designated in the URL. Selectors likewise incorporate a really look at pseudo-class to style checked components, for example, checkboxes and radio buttons.

2. Text Impacts and Design

With CSS3, we can change the defense of text, whitespace change of the archive, and style the hyphenation of words.

3. First-Letter and First-Line Pseudo-Classes

CSS 3 incorporates properties that assist with kerning (changing the separating between characters to accomplish an outwardly satisfying impact) and situating drop-covers (enormous enlivening capital letter at the beginning of a section).

4. Paged Media and Produced Content

CSS 3 has extra options in Paged Media, for example, page numbers and running headers and footers. There are extra properties for printing Created Content too, similar to properties for cross-references and commentaries.

5. Multi-Section Format

This element incorporates properties to permit architects to give their substance in numerous segments choices like the section count, segment hole, and segment width.

Benefits of CSS3

  • CSS3 gives a steady and exact situation of traversable components.

  • It is not difficult to tweak a page as it very well may be finished by only modifying a measured record.

  • Illustrations are more straightforward in CSS3, hence making it simple to make the site engaging.

  • It grants online recordings to be seen without utilizing outsider modules.

  • CSS3 is efficient, efficient, and most programs support it.

Use and Need of CSS3

CSS3 is utilized with HTML to make and design content construction. It is answerable for colors, text style properties, text arrangements, foundation pictures, illustrations, tables, and so on. It furnishes the situating of different components with the qualities being fixed, outright, and relative.

To assist with building exceptionally intelligent web-based pages, CSS3 is profoundly lauded as it gives more extensive choices to planning. While promoting items and administrations, the site is first seen by a client, it ought to be engaging and alluring, and this can be accomplished with the assistance of CSS3.

CSS3 permits the fashioner to make sites, wealthy in satisfaction and low in code. This innovation brings a few invigorating elements that do right by the page, straightforward for the client to explore, and works impeccably.

A few plans like drop shadows, adjusted corners, and slopes find use in pretty much every page. These plan improvements can make the site look engaging when utilized suitably. Previously, to utilize these procedures, we needed to depend on many confounded techniques with bunches of coding and HTML components. We endured these workarounds, as there could have been no alternate approach to accomplishing these procedures. Yet, presently, CSS3 permits us to incorporate these plans straightforwardly, prompting easier and cleaner, and quick pages.

Who is the thinking crowd for learning CSS3 innovations?

Prior to endeavoring to learn CSS3, we ought to know about the essentials of HTML. HTML helps in portraying the design of our substance, and CSS helps in styling and putting it. When we get HTML basics, it is prescribed to learn HTML and CSS all the while in light of the fact that HTML is substantially more fascinating to realize when we apply CSS alongside it. Then, at that point, to add dynamic usefulness to our site pages, we will then have to learn JavaScript.

CSS3 is genuinely easy to dominate, and anybody needing more command over their site's appearance ought to learn CSS3. Alongside HTML, CSS3 works wonderfully to fabricate present day and tasteful pages and sites.

How might this innovation help you in vocation development?

Web improvement is presently a hot region where our profession can truly send off and procure us more than we at any point expected. It is said that this calling will keep on becoming past 2025. What may not be known is that web improvement is a laid out vocation way with innovations basically years and years old. HTML, CSS, and JavaScript (JS) are the underpinnings of web improvement. These three programming dialects have made due as the years progressed and have turned into the support points for the new arising advancements. With information on CSS3, we can seek after our vocation in many fields, including portable application improvement and IoT Applications advancement. For making intuitive and responsive site pages, we would require Bootstrap information, which is a CSS structure, consequently expecting us to be capable in CSS. In this manner, there are a lot of ways that can be taken in the wake of obtaining abilities in CSS3.

Conclusion:

CSS3 is a useful asset for Website specialists. Since CSS3 has been presented, there has been exceptional command over the showing of content on a site. Regardless of where we choose to utilize our programming skills, it will be seen that web advancements are genuinely primary and important to capitalize on each stage.